Cooking the Onions
- In a large pot, bring the water to a boil.
- Add the Cajun seasoning, salt, and black pepper to the boiling water.
- Carefully add the quartered onions to the pot.
- Reduce heat to medium and let the onions boil for about 30 minutes or until tender.
- Once cooked, drain the onions using a colander.
- Serve hot, garnished with additional Cajun seasoning if desired.
